25 * Testbed for loadparm.c/params.c
27 * This module simply loads a specified configuration file and
28 * if successful, dumps it's contents to stdout. Note that the
29 * operation is performed with DEBUGLEVEL at 3.
31 * Useful for a quick 'syntax check' of a configuration file.
